logo

Output 8af5da000cf17597777033fefd98d5a0301c1fa09292b04955ace3968ed84890:0

value
40738809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a19be7aac54f855c47ef3f38b5eabe0db1015cc8 OP_EQUAL
address
3GRXUtpWLZezXe3P13wt85mg1gV497wrmK
transaction
8af5da000cf17597777033fefd98d5a0301c1fa09292b04955ace3968ed84890